51.

Which of the following is a type of hydrolysis?(a) Pure hydrolysis(b) Alkali fusion(c) Hydrolysis with enzymes(d) All of the mentionedThis question was posed to me in an internship interview.This interesting question is from Hydrolysis Definition and Scope in chapter Hydrolysis of Unit Processes

Answer»

Correct choice is (d) All of the mentioned

Easy explanation: There are FIVE types of HYDROLYSIS: Pure hydrolysis where WATER alone, Hydrolysis with AQUEOUS acid, dilute or concentrated, Hydrolysis with aqueous alkali, dilute or concentrated, Alkali fusion, with little or no water but at high TEMPERATURES, and Hydrolysis with enzymes as catalysts.

55.

The term hydrolysis is applied to which type of reactions?(a) Organic(b) Inorganic(c) Both organic and inorganic(d) None of the mentionedI had been asked this question in semester exam.This interesting question is from Hydrolysis Definition and Scope in chapter Hydrolysis of Unit Processes

Answer»

The correct CHOICE is (c) Both ORGANIC and inorganic

The explanation: The term hydrolysis is applied to reactions of both organic and inorganic chemistry WHEREIN water EFFECTS a double DECOMPOSITION with another compound, hydrogen going to one component, hydroxyl to the other.
